Job Description Job Title:
Environmental Health & Safety (EHS) Consultant
  • Contract On-Site | 3-6 Month Contract We are partnering with a chemical manufacturing organization in Milwaukee, WI seeking a highly experienced Environmental Health & Safety (EHS) Consultant to step into a hands-on leadership role during a critical compliance and program enhancement phase.
This is not a "sit back and advise" consulting opportunity — our client needs someone who can immediately hit the ground running, assess existing programs, identify gaps, ensure compliance, and actively help execute improvements across the facility. The organization already has a solid foundation in place, but they are looking for a senior-level safety professional who can strengthen programs, guide leadership, support ongoing compliance initiatives, and mentor internal safety personnel.
What You'll Be Doing:
  • Evaluate and strengthen existing EHS programs and procedures
  • Ensure OSHA and chemical manufacturing compliance standards are being met
  • Conduct hands-on safety training and coaching for leadership and employees
  • Lead and support compliance initiatives including
HAZCOM, SDS
management, Respiratory protection & fit testing, Hearing conservation, Emergency evacuation planning, Spill response & waste disposal, Fall protection, Ladder safety, Ergonomics, Active shooter training, Air permitting/certification support
  • Assist with medical surveillance coordination including blood draws and hearing testing
  • Partner with leadership to identify compliance risks and implement practical corrective actions
  • Serve as a mentor and guide to internal safety personnel during transition and growth phases
What We're Looking For:
  • Strong background in chemical manufacturing or highly regulated industrial environments
  • Proven experience leading EHS compliance programs in manufacturing settings
  • Deep understanding of OSHA regulations and compliance requirements
  • OSHA 30 certification strongly preferred
  • Experience with
HAZCOM, SDS
systems, respiratory protection, and chemical handling protocols
  • Ability to work both strategically and tactically — this role requires someone willing to be highly hands-on
  • Strong communication and training abilities
  • Consultant mindset with operational execution capability
Additional Notes:
  • This is expected to be a 3-6 month engagement
  • Ideal for a seasoned EHS professional or consultant looking for impactful project-based work
  • Client is especially interested in candidates with extensive chemical safety and compliance experience If you're an experienced EHS leader who enjoys improving programs, mentoring teams, and creating practical compliance solutions in manufacturing environments, we'd love to connect.
